Very little is known about Albert Eckhout, one of the artists accompanying Johan Maurits van Nassau-Siegen to Brazil. Between 1653 and 1663, Eckhout remained in the Court of Saxony, but a great part of the works produced during this period was destroyed in 1945 during the bombing of Dresden. Among the few surviving canvases attributed to the Dutch artist, the most noticeable are the eighty oils of tropical birds that adorn the ceiling of the main room of Hoflössnitz, a small palace built between ...

In a study of associations between lead in blood and in tap-water, 113 blood samples and 140 tap-water samples of schoolchildren aged 9 to 12 years were analysed. Median and maximum values of blood lead were 8.3 and 34.0 micrograms/dl and of lead in tap water 24 and 2600 micrograms/l. Lead pipes were in use in some 50% of the houses. The pH values of the tap-water varied from 5.0 to 8.1. Both factors involved, i.e., lead pipes and acidic tap-water, have to be amended in order to reduce lead exposure ...

Se describen tortugas del Oligoceno inferior marino de la cuenca de Weiselster, comparandolas con especies vivientes y relacionadas de la misma edad. Se presenta la historia de las investigaciones, paleogeografia y situacion estratigrafica asi como las relaciones paleontologicas con otras especies de Trionychidae, Testudinidae, Cheloniidae y Psephophorus. Se presenta una nueva especie de Allopleuron. Se conservan escasos restos de cocodrilos, determinados a priori como Diplocynodon sp.

Sediments contain a huge number and diversity of microorganisms that are important for the flux of material and are pivotal to all major biogeochemical cycles. Sediments of reservoirs are affected by a wide spectrum of allochthous and autochthonous influences providing versatile environments along the flow of water within the reservoir. Here we report on the microbial diversity in sediments of the mesotrophic drinking water reservoir Saidenbach, Germany, featuring a pronounced longitudinal gradient ...
